About the role

  • Develop video concepts aligned with marketing objectives, campaigns, and buyer journey stages
  • Collaborate with marketing, sales, and subject-matter experts to translate complex investigative services into clear visual narratives
  • Maintain a video content calendar aligned with broader marketing initiatives
  • Serve as an on-camera brand ambassador for select video and social content, representing the firm’s values, professionalism, and culture
  • Participate in occasional short-form social media content that supports employer branding and recruitment efforts
  • Collaborate with marketing and HR to create authentic video content that attracts talent while maintaining a professional, credible B2B brand presence
  • Support the firm’s visibility on platforms such as LinkedIn and other relevant channels through personality-driven, compliant content when appropriate
  • Ensure all video content aligns with brand guidelines, tone, and confidentiality standards
  • Script, shoot, and edit high-quality video content, including brand and explainer videos, thought leadership content, client testimonials, social media, and website videos
  • Manage lighting, audio, framing, and post-production to ensure professional standards
  • Create motion graphics, captions, and basic animations when needed
  • Publish and optimize video content across channels (website, LinkedIn, YouTube, email campaigns, sales enablement)
  • Adapt long-form content into short-form clips for social media and campaigns
  • Apply SEO and platform best practices (titles, thumbnails, captions, CTAs)
  • Track and report on video performance metrics (engagement, completion rate, conversions)

Requirements

  • 3–5 years of experience in video production or video marketing, preferably in B2B or professional services
  • Strong proficiency with video editing software (e.g., Adobe Premiere Pro, After Effects, Final Cut Pro)
  • Experience filming interviews and corporate content
  • Ability to translate complex or sensitive topics into clear, engaging video content
  • Strong storytelling, scripting, and visual communication skills
  • Experience managing multiple projects and deadlines
